 Mistakes we can avoid while self publishing

I recently had a friend Hariharan V.R. review and copy edit all the case studies, articles and presentations that were uploaded on our newly created website.

A few learnings
1) Avoid usage of capital letters in between a sentence except for names, places, titles and the word "I". If you wish to highlight use alternate methods.
2) Use words to write the numbers one to nine rather than numerals(1, 2 etc ).
3) Provide the full form of a word along with the acronymn you intend to use at the first instance in a document. Do not assume that the reader will know the acronym . E.g. Chief people officer (CPO).
4) While using bullet points, use full stops at the end of each point.
5) Importantly be consistent in the way you spell your words ( British vs American) . Ensure the auto correct in your machine is set to your natural preference (e.g. behaviour vs behavior).

This by no means is an exhaustive list. Am sure the professional writers ,editors and language experts would have a lot more to add .

My biggest learning from this exercise, never assume the obvious!
